Virtual Visits to Makkah, Madinah in Ramadan

As world Muslim prepare for the holy month of Ramadan, a new app allowing millions of Muslims to easily navigate the two holy mosques in Makkah and Madinah has been released.

The 3D application, V Makkah, is developed by Se-ma-phore Studio. It allows users to take an interactive tour inside the Grand Mosque in Makkah and the Prophet’s Mosque in Madinah, Iqna reported.

They can also virtually visit nearby locations such as Mount Arafat, Jamaraat Bridge, Muzdalifah area and exhibitions held in the holy cities.

The app is available in seven languages: Arabic, English, Turkish, Persian, Urdu, Malay and Indonesian.

There are other previous breakthroughs for Muslims in this field.

An app was released in August 2016, Manasik VR, to provide a first impression of Makkah for newcomers.

A similar VR app, launched in 2014, is Makkah 3D which was initially developed by Brainseed Factory and has now moved to Bigitec, a Germany-based company.

Another company from Tatarstan hopes to tap the market is Miradj360 VR.
